The 30-year-old attacker of Arsenal star Mesut Ozil and Sead Kolasinac was punched repeatedly by a fellow inmate according to the Mirror of U.k.
Ashley Smith, who was sentenced to 10 years by a crown court judge on Friday being beaten by a fellow inmate while pleading for mercy.
Footage published by the Mirror revealed howl Smith covered in blood on a cell floor at HMP Pentonville in North London, while he was punched repeatedly in the face.
The inmate accused Smith of robbing a friend’s mum which Smith denied
“I can’t see. It wasn’t me. I swear to God it wasn’t me, on my kid’s life.”
The inmate then tells him: “If you don’t give me a name now you’re dead.”
The footage which has not been published in full due to its graphic nature, was captured on a mobile phone that had been smuggled into the jail and then sent from a prisoner to contacts on the outside who then posted it on WhatsApp.

Smith’s lawyer said the Smith “fears for his life” after the beating.
